Meaning of Caruvi
The meaning of Caruvi is not definitively documented in any major language. It may derive from the Sanskrit root ‘Caru’ (चरु), which means ‘beautiful, lovely, or graceful’. The suffix ‘-vi’ could be a feminine ending, similar to names like Anvi or Sarvi. However, this is speculative, as ‘Caruvi’ itself does not appear in classical Sanskrit texts or modern dictionaries. Unlike names with clear etymologies, Caruvi’s meaning is inferred from linguistic patterns rather than historical records, highlighting its modern or regional usage.

Origin & Cultural Significance
Caruvi appears to originate from Indian naming traditions, likely influenced by Sanskrit. It is used predominantly in Hindu contexts, though it is not a common or ancient name. The name may have emerged as a creative variant of Sanskrit-based names, reflecting contemporary trends in baby naming. Its usage is regional and not widespread, with no significant historical or mythological associations. This lack of deep historical roots suggests it is a modern invention or adaptation within Hindu culture.
